Simplex 4606 9101 annunciator programming to a 4006 panel

Hi there i just got a simplex 4606 9101 annunciator for my 4006 panel and i cannot figure out how to program it from the 4006 i know you have to hook up N2 but i can’t figure out how to power it up any help would be appreciated

This is an old post, but I’ll reply to this for anyone who might have a similar question:

Before wiring, make sure the dip switches on the 4606 annunciator are set correctly. One switch block has two switches on it, this controls the Baud rate. As long as it’s not set to OFF LINE (both switches in OFF position) it should communicate with the fire alarm panel. The other switch block has 8 switches on it, this controls the annunciator address. The 4006/4008 panels only accept addresses 4 to 7, so make sure to set the address to one of these values (in binary).

From a 4006 or 4008 panel, connect a pair of wires from the S-Bus terminal to the N2 IN terminals on the 4606 annunciator (check polarity). This is your communication wires. To apply power to the annunciator, connect a pair of wires from the 24V / 0V terminals on the panel (observe polarity) to the 24V / 24C IN terminals on the annunciator.

Once you power the 4006/4008 on, the annunciator should also power up. The annunciator won’t communicate with the panel until programmed into the panel. Run the panel’s “AutoProgram” function to connect the annunciator to the panel. You can also add the annunciator manually.

If done correctly, the annunciator will load up and show the same events seen on the panel’s LCD display. Hope this helps!
